DCJ Mwilu worker arrested for lying to police over 2017 abduction

Deputy Chief Justice (DCJ) Philomena Mwilu. Her driver was shot and wounded in 2017. [File, Standard]

An employee to Deputy Chief Justice (DCJ) Philomena Mwilu has been arrested for allegedly lying to police last year that he was abducted by people who wanted to know her residence.

Cosmas Mutua was arrested by police at Kilimani police station on Friday after the officers concluded his claims on November 8, 2017 were false.
